We would like to introduce a processing example of "round bar bending" that we conducted. The material used is SUS304, and it has been processed into a "stainless steel round bar with square bends." Our company has a track record of processing various products, including clips and various device components. 【Case Overview】 ■Product Name: Stainless Steel Round Bar with Square Bends ■Material Details: SUS304 ■Size: 100×160×18 Φ6 ■Processing Details: Press cutting, wire rod bending *For more details, please refer to the materials. "Not whether it can be bent, but how it can be bent." The processing method changes depending on the conditions.
"Can you bend this?" This is a common inquiry we receive regarding the processing of steel pipes and round bars, but there are many underlying conditions such as bend radius, total length, diameter, wall thickness, tolerances, lot numbers, and whether there are subsequent processes involved. At Bandai, we assess the optimal method from multiple processing techniques, including NC pipe benders, press brakes, single-action presses, and burner heating, and provide proposals accordingly. Even in cases where bending as per the drawing is not possible, we can respond with proposals that are **"not constrained by processing,"** such as welding and assembly. Solve the problem of not being able to bend NC pipes! Simulated bending with burner bending and welding!
In the machine tool industry, the design and manufacturing of enclosures require bending of steel pipes and round bars to achieve both strength and durability. Particularly when complex shapes or special bending angles are needed, conventional NC pipe benders or press brakes may not be able to accommodate these requirements. In such cases, challenges arise due to bending radius and segment issues, making it difficult to realize the enclosure as designed. Our company addresses these challenges by combining burner bending and pseudo-bending through welding to meet our customers' needs. [Application Scenarios] - Frames for machine tool enclosures - Stands for control panels - Bases for industrial robots [Benefits of Implementation] - Increased design flexibility - Shortened delivery times - Cost reduction
